## Artifact Signing — BannerFlow Consent Rollout

All BannerFlow consent-banner bundles must be signed before the edge fleet accepts them. Unsigned bundles are rejected silently; check the verifier log if a rollout stalls. Re-sign with the standard tooling, push, then confirm the fleet picks up the new hash. Verify signatures against the current release key shown below.

rollout seal: bky6_63q7Qj

## Changed defaults

Heads up: the Ledgerline tax-rate lookup cache now defaults to a 15-minute TTL instead of 24 hours. Turns out rates in the Veldt County sandbox were going stale mid-demo, which was embarrassing. Eviction is now LRU rather than FIFO, and the cache warms on boot. If you're reviewing, check that nothing hardcodes the old TTL. The new defaults land as follows.

deployment values, bajop-taweg:
holwyn:
  log_level: debug
  metrics_host: metrics.holwyn.zemvarsys.internal
  pool_size: 32

Memo — Skylark drone return

Hi all — quick heads-up that the Skylark-7 survey drone is going back to Wrenfield Aeroworks for its annual service and a wobbly gimbal. It's boxed up in the storeroom with the battery removed, as required. Courier pickup is booked for Wednesday morning, so please keep the box by reception and don't stack anything on it. The hand-over instruction for the courier follows.

courier memo of yajef-bajep: the frawyn jordor courier leaves the norwyn ledger at gate 2781 under passcode 330769